The Monaco GP preview

F1 returns to the streets of Monaco for arguably the most famous race of them all. Set around the harbour in the principality on the Cote d'Azur, the world's rich and famous have docked their yachts for what is a week-long event and the only race where bars spill out onto the circuit with tables and chairs in the evening. So read on below as Sky Sports Digital provides your one-stop shop for everything you need to know about the grand prix weekend. The 2015 Monaco GP in a nutshell Track: Circuit de Monaco. Street circuit. Race start time: 1pm UK time Sunday (2pm local). Laps: 78. Track length: 3.340 km. Tyre allocation: Soft (yellow) and Supersoft (red). DRS Zones: One (Pit Straight)....
